Senior Education RN Specialist – Risk Management & Clinical Writing
Are you a registered nurse who loves to write, educate, and collaborate with clinical peers? Do you have a strong understanding of risk management, patient safety, or insurance/claims? This is a truly rare opportunity to leverage your clinical expertise while creating meaningful educational content, with the potential for upward mobility into the executive suite.
We are looking for a master’s-prepared RN to lead the development of risk management education initiatives. This role combines clinical insight, writing, and collaboration with a diverse team of medical and nursing writers, risk management professionals, and client stakeholders. It’s a dream position for nurses who want to do what they love—write, educate, and improve patient safety—while advancing their career.
Key Responsibilities:
• Lead the Risk Management continuing education program, including authoring and editing medical and nursing risk management (RM) education.
• Conduct thorough, complex literature searches across medical, nursing, and risk management sources to build a foundational understanding for CME/CNE programs and newsletter articles.
• Collaborate with internal teams and external writers to refine and edit content, ensuring alignment with learning objectives and professional standards.
• Oversee accreditation activities (ACCME, ANCC), including NAB and MOC criteria, ensuring all educational materials meet rigorous professional standards.
• Engage with the broader risk management client community to develop content that is practical, evidence-based, and impactful.
Qualifications:
• RN with a master’s degree (BSN required).
• Experience in risk management, insurance, quality improvement, or legal nurse consulting.
• Strong writing, editing, and content development skills.
• Public speaking experience and a willingness to engage with a clinical audience.
• Exceptional analytical, critical thinking, and research skills.
